Chapter 9 CITY OF RUTLAND
§ 23.09 Emergency powers
24A V.S.A. § 23.09 What's This?
9-23.9. Emergency powers
Whenever any building in the City shall be on fire it shall be lawful for the Chief Engineer of the Fire Department or any officer in charge of said Department, in their discretion, to order any building or part thereof not on fire but which they may deem hazardous and likely to communicate fire to other buildings to be pulled down or destroyed.
